8T 49N488A-000ASGI Application Field and Working Principle
The 8T49N488A-000ASGI Clock/Timing component is a frequency synthesizer which is used for a variety of timing related applications. It is designed to provide an adjustable frequency clock signal for a wide range of devices, from mobile phones and laptops to industrial automation systems.
The 8T49N488A-000ASGI is an integrated circuit that includes both a voltage-controlled oscillator (VCO) and a phase-locked loop (PLL) frequency synthesizer. The VCO supplies the primary clock signal, while the PLL uses the clock signal as its input. The PLL then generates a frequency output that is precisely related to the primary clock signal. This makes it possible to generate frequencies that are not naturally produced by the VCO.
The 8T49N488A-000ASGI can be used in a variety of applications such as devices that require frequency accuracy, time synchronization or frequency locking. For devices that require a stable frequency over time, the 8T49N488A-000ASGI is ideal. It is designed to maintain a stable frequency, even when there are environmental changes such as temperature variations or power supply irregularities. It can also prevent interference from other signals, as the PLL can reject such disturbances.
Another application of the 8T49N488A-000ASGI is in test and measurement systems. It can be used as part of a test circuit to measure the accuracy of frequency output signals. It is also used in frequency counters or as a reference clock for a wide range of oscillators or pulse generators.
In order to understand the working principle of the 8T49N488A-000ASGI, it is important to first understand the concept of phase locked loops. A phase locked loop is a circuit that compares the phase of an incoming signal with a reference. If there is any difference, the PLL will adjust its output frequency to make up for the difference.
The 8T49N488A-000ASGI combines a VCO and a PLL, allowing it to generate a stable clock signal at a specific frequency. The PLL includes an amplifier, which increases the output frequency of the VCO until it matches the reference signal. Once the frequency matches, the amplifier keeps the frequency fixed and stable, even when there are changes in the input signal.
